Product Description:
SLC5111312 hydrochloride is primarily utilized in research settings for its potential therapeutic effects. It is often studied for its role in modulating specific biological pathways, making it a candidate for drug development in areas such as oncology and neurology. In preclinical studies, it has shown promise in targeting certain receptors or enzymes, which could lead to new treatments for diseases like cancer or neurodegenerative disorders. Additionally, it is used in pharmacological studies to understand its mechanism of action and optimize its efficacy and safety profile. Researchers also explore its potential in combination therapies to enhance treatment outcomes. Its application extends to biochemical assays and in vitro experiments to further investigate its interactions at the molecular level.
